They need selectable lockers to be exact, which is expensive. Snow and ice terrain with a locker is dangerous (mainly on the roads and off the trails). Safety is the main reason we have open diffs and LSD's from the factory. You could easily lose all traction and 360 right off the side of a mountain even at slow speeds. I almost did that once in Big Bear coming around a curve very slowly even. It's a good thing there wasn't an oncoming car and I had an LSD. If I would have had a locker I have no doubt I would have went down the side of the hill off the side of the road into the housing community below. Lockers are great for off road, but they are a hazard in slick conditions. I've done 360's just on wet roads without puddles 2 or 3 times down here in Florida. What is the purpose of the pipe tide down on the tire?
@AdmiralOffRoad
@AdmiralOffRoad 9 жыл бұрын
if you break an axle shaft on a C clip axle, the shaft can come out of the axle tube and take the tire with it. The pipe is to hold the axle and tire in place allowing him to limp it off the trail.
